mirror of
https://github.com/yacy/yacy_search_server.git
synced 2024-09-24 00:00:19 +02:00
559d1c447f
AJAX fix for configadvanced empty bugs are not a interface bug, but a scraper bug. git-svn-id: https://svn.berlios.de/svnroot/repos/yacy/trunk@3821 6c8d7289-2bf4-0310-a012-ef5d649a1542
30 lines
988 B
JavaScript
30 lines
988 B
JavaScript
AJAX_OFF="/env/grafics/empty.gif";
|
|
AJAX_ON="/env/grafics/ajax.gif";
|
|
|
|
function handleResponse(){
|
|
if(http.readyState == 4){
|
|
var response = http.responseXML;
|
|
title=response.getElementsByTagName("title")[0].firstChild.nodeValue;
|
|
tags_field=document.getElementById("tags");
|
|
document.getElementById("title").value=title;
|
|
|
|
tags=response.getElementsByTagName("tag");
|
|
for(i=0;i<tags.length-1;i++){
|
|
tags_field.value+=tags[i].getAttribute("name")+",";
|
|
}
|
|
tags_field.value+=tags[tags.length-1].getAttribute("name");
|
|
|
|
// remove the ajax image
|
|
document.getElementsByName("ajax")[0].setAttribute("src", AJAX_OFF);
|
|
}
|
|
}
|
|
function loadTitle(){
|
|
// displaying ajax image
|
|
document.getElementsByName("ajax")[0].setAttribute("src",AJAX_ON);
|
|
|
|
url=document.getElementsByName("url")[0].value;
|
|
if(document.getElementsByName("title")[0].value==""){
|
|
sndReq('/xml/util/getpageinfo_p.xml?actions=title&url='+url);
|
|
}
|
|
}
|